利用ASP.NET導入數(shù)據(jù)庫文件路徑——周口阿里云代理商的解決方案
在現(xiàn)代企業(yè)信息化建設中,云計算技術的應用越來越廣泛。阿里云作為國內領先的云服務提供商,其穩(wěn)定性和豐富的服務贏得了眾多企業(yè)的青睞。在周口地區(qū),阿里云代理商提供了更加本地化的支持和服務,幫助企業(yè)更好地利用云計算資源。本文將介紹如何通過ASP.NET導入數(shù)據(jù)庫文件路徑,并結合阿里云及代理商的優(yōu)勢,展示該解決方案的高效性和實用性。
阿里云的優(yōu)勢
阿里云提供的云計算服務覆蓋了從基礎設施即服務(IaaS)到軟件即服務(SaaS)的各個層次。阿里云具有以下幾個顯著優(yōu)勢:
- 高可靠性:阿里云的全球數(shù)據(jù)中心布局確保了其云計算服務的高可用性,極大減少了服務器宕機的可能性。
- 彈性擴展:阿里云支持按需分配資源,企業(yè)可以根據(jù)自身業(yè)務的增長動態(tài)調整計算資源,避免資源浪費。
- 安全性:阿里云提供了多種安全保障措施,包括DDoS防護、數(shù)據(jù)加密等,確保用戶數(shù)據(jù)的安全性。
- 全面的技術支持:阿里云提供了完善的技術文檔和支持服務,幫助開發(fā)者更快速地上手使用。
周口阿里云代理商的作用
盡管阿里云本身已提供了完善的云服務,但本地代理商能為企業(yè)提供更具針對性和個性化的服務。周口阿里云代理商可以為企業(yè)提供以下幾點幫助:
- 本地化支持:代理商熟悉本地企業(yè)需求和市場環(huán)境,可以提供更具針對性的解決方案。
- 快速響應:周口阿里云代理商可以提供更為及時的技術支持和服務響應,解決企業(yè)在使用阿里云過程中遇到的各種問題。
- 培訓與咨詢:代理商可為企業(yè)提供定制化的技術培訓和云上遷移咨詢服務,幫助企業(yè)更好地利用阿里云資源。
- 價格優(yōu)惠:作為阿里云的合作伙伴,代理商通常能夠提供更具競爭力的價格以及豐富的促銷活動,幫助企業(yè)降低成本。
通過ASP.NET導入數(shù)據(jù)庫文件路徑的步驟
在云服務器上進行數(shù)據(jù)庫管理時,常見的一項任務是將本地的數(shù)據(jù)庫文件導入到云端數(shù)據(jù)庫中。ASP.NET是一種功能強大的開發(fā)框架,通過它可以輕松實現(xiàn)這一需求。下面以ASP.NET為例,講解如何導入數(shù)據(jù)庫文件路徑。
1. 準備工作
首先,需要準備好數(shù)據(jù)庫文件,例如SQL Server的 .bak 文件,并確保該文件可以通過網(wǎng)絡路徑訪問。阿里云服務器上,通常會將這些文件存儲在阿里云對象存儲(OSS)上,以便實現(xiàn)高效的文件傳輸。
2. 編寫ASP.NET代碼
在ASP.NET中,可以使用ADO.NET進行數(shù)據(jù)庫操作。首先,需要編寫代碼以連接到數(shù)據(jù)庫。以下是一個簡單的代碼示例,展示如何使用文件路徑來恢復數(shù)據(jù)庫:

using System;
using System.Data.SqlClient;
public class DatabaseRestore
{
public void RestoreDatabase(string filePath)
{
string connectionString = "Server=your_server;Database=master;User Id=your_user;Password=your_password;";
using (SqlConnection connection = new SqlConnection(connectionString))
{
string restoreQuery = $"RESTORE DATABASE YourDatabase FROM DISK='{filePath}'";
SqlCommand command = new SqlCommand(restoreQuery, connection);
connection.Open();
command.ExecuteNonQuery();
connection.Close();
}
}
}
在上面的代碼中,filePath 是數(shù)據(jù)庫備份文件的路徑。我們通過SQL命令來執(zhí)行恢復操作。此方法能夠將位于云端或本地服務器上的數(shù)據(jù)庫文件恢復到阿里云的數(shù)據(jù)庫服務中。
3. 文件上傳至阿里云OSS
在阿里云環(huán)境下,通常會將大文件上傳到OSS(對象存儲服務)中。通過使用阿里云SDK,可以輕松地在ASP.NET項目中實現(xiàn)文件的上傳和下載操作。如下是一個簡單的上傳示例:
using Aliyun.OSS;
using System;
public class OSSUploader
{
public void UploadToOSS(string localFilePath, string bucketName, string objectName)
{
string accessKeyId = "your_access_key_id";
string accessKeySecret = "your_access_key_secret";
string endpoint = "your_oss_endpoint";
OssClient client = new OssClient(endpoint, accessKeyId, accessKeySecret);
client.PutObject(bucketName, objectName, localFilePath);
Console.WriteLine("Upload success!");
}
}
通過這種方式,用戶可以將數(shù)據(jù)庫文件從本地上傳至OSS,并通過路徑實現(xiàn)數(shù)據(jù)庫的恢復操作。
結合阿里云的性能與周口代理商的服務
將ASP.NET與阿里云服務結合使用,為企業(yè)提供了一種高效、可靠的數(shù)據(jù)庫管理方案。通過阿里云強大的計算能力和存儲服務,企業(yè)可以快速部署并擴展其應用程序。此外,周口的阿里云代理商能夠為企業(yè)提供本地化支持和更優(yōu)質的服務,從而減少企業(yè)在云遷移過程中的技術障礙。
例如,阿里云的RDS(關系型數(shù)據(jù)庫服務)支持自動備份和恢復,企業(yè)無需自行管理繁瑣的數(shù)據(jù)庫備份文件。而OSS則提供了高效、安全的文件存儲服務,幫助企業(yè)輕松管理大量數(shù)據(jù)文件。此外,周口代理商可以根據(jù)企業(yè)需求提供定制化的云解決方案,確保企業(yè)能夠在最短的時間內完成數(shù)據(jù)遷移和業(yè)務上云。
總結
通過本文的介紹,我們了解了如何使用ASP.NET導入數(shù)據(jù)庫文件路徑,并結合阿里云的云計算能力,實現(xiàn)高效的數(shù)據(jù)庫管理。同時,周口阿里云代理商的本地化服務能夠為企業(yè)提供更靈活的支持和解決方案,確保企業(yè)能夠順利地完成云上部署和運維。
總而言之,阿里云強大的技術基礎設施和周口代理商的貼心服務,構成了一套完整的云計算解決方案,能夠幫助企業(yè)快速實現(xiàn)信息化轉型。
